Dietetic Technician Schools in New York
In 2022-2023, 11 students earned their Dietetic Technician degrees in NY.
In terms of popularity, Dietetic Technician is the 771st most popular major in the state out of a total 1065 majors commonly available.

Jobs for Dietetic Technician Grads in New York
In this state, there are 1,090 people employed in jobs related to a dietetic technician degree, compared to 33,540 nationwide.
Wages for Dietetic Technician Jobs in New York
In this state, dietetic technician grads earn an average of $41,620. Nationwide, they make an average of $30,130.
